APC IS REPOSITIONED FOR VICTORY IN ATIMBO WEST WARD-ASUQUO EKPENYONG.

APC CRS Southern Senatorial Candidate, Asuquo Ekpenyong on Tuesday, stated that the All Progressive Congress (APC) has been repositioned from the grassroots to the national level to enable the party provide the needed leadership that Nigerians have been yearning for come 2023.
Ekpenyong disclosed this while engaging with the people of Atimbo West, Akpabuyo.
The Candidate for ABC Federal Constituency, Rt Hon Joseph Bassey said there was need for the people of Atimbo West to vote massively for APC Candidates in the forthcoming General Elections election.
“I am truly excited with the turn out of members and supporters of the APC. We do not take this for granted; said the Deputy Speaker, CRS House of Assembly.
The Candidate for Akpabuyo State Constituency, Elder Bassey Effiong Bassey charged the Atimbo people to translate the large turn out into massive votes for the APC Candidates in the general elections.
DGs of the Senatorial campaign and HOR campaign organisation, Hon Oqua Edet Oqua and Hon Oliver Orok were present alongside a long list of team members.
Ward leader, Hon Edem Effiom was on ground to receive the candidates as well as the Chapter Chairman, Hon Emmanuel Pastor Henry Ekpenyong Edem, Vice Chairman Akpabuyo LG, Hon Mrs Abigail Duke, amongst others were on ground for the engagement.
